Job Summary
Provides comprehensive inpatient and outpatient rehabilitation services in Speech and Language Pathology.
Responsibilities
Evaluates, plans and implements communication and/or swallow treatment programs according to physician referral and/or plan of care. Designs programs to meet the patient’s oral motor/swallowing, speech/language, and cognitive needs.
Applies and shares advanced knowledge of new treatment philosophies and techniques, changes in the practice act or rules, or changes affecting the healthcare industry.
Plans and organizes work in a systematic manner to enhance patient care and departmental outcomes and achieve established productivity standards.
Promotes and supports positive and professional customer service while interacting with clients, guests, and hospital personnel. Works collaboratively with all members of the interdisciplinary team, other departments, and disciplines to assure patients and customer needs are met in a timely manner. Encourages the active participation of the patient and/or family in goal setting and patient/family training/education.
Provides positive and constructive feedback to enhance departmental operations. Completes all necessary documentation as outlined by departmental policy and documentation review including patient care charting, charge entry, peer chart and peer reviews, and daily schedule documentation.
Utilizes available information management systems to support departmental and hospital goals including utilization of hospital wide e‑mail, information announcements, policies, annual computer mandatories, charge entry, and accessing patient care related information.
Qualifications
Master’s Degree – Speech & Language Pathology.
State licensure in Speech Pathology.
CPR/BLS certification.
Where You’ll Work CommonSpirit Health was formed by the alignment of Catholic Health Initiatives (CHI) and Dignity Health. With more than 700 care sites across the U.S., from clinics and hospitals to home‑based care and virtual care services, CommonSpirit is accessible to nearly one out of every four U.S. residents.
